Step 1

Product Context

Interos's Supplier Risk Assessment feature is a critical component of their supply chain risk management platform. It allows businesses to evaluate and monitor the risk profiles of their suppliers across multiple dimensions, including financial stability, geopolitical factors, cybersecurity posture, and operational resilience.

Key stakeholders include:

  1. Procurement teams: Seeking to mitigate supply chain risks
  2. Risk management professionals: Aiming to identify and address potential vulnerabilities
  3. C-suite executives: Requiring a holistic view of supply chain risk exposure
  4. Suppliers: Indirectly impacted by the assessment process

User flow:

  1. Input: Users upload supplier data or integrate with existing systems
  2. Assessment: The platform analyzes supplier information against various risk factors
  3. Visualization: Results are presented in dashboards and risk heat maps
  4. Monitoring: Ongoing alerts and updates on changes in supplier risk profiles

This feature aligns with Interos's strategy of providing comprehensive, AI-driven supply chain risk management solutions. It competes with other risk assessment tools like Riskmethods and Resilinc but differentiates through its multi-tier visibility and real-time monitoring capabilities.

Product Lifecycle Stage: Growth - The feature is established but still evolving with new risk factors and improved AI algorithms being added regularly.
